Dr. Franklin Yamamoto practices Allergy and Immunology care in Aiea, HI. Dr. Yamamoto spec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of asthma and other allergic diseases. Allergist-Immunologists are trained and certified to treat each patients sensitivity and response to allergens of varying severity. Dr. Yamamoto provides several means of testing and treatment to increase immunity to potentially harmful substances.
